And you can use the --sort options for ps to sort by cpu or anything you like (see the manpage)
Even better, thanks Paul...
watch -n1 "ps aux --sort=-%cpu | gawk '{ if ( \$3 > 1.0 ) { print } }'"
does exactly what I want...
